San Gimignano is famous for its beautiful towers. Once the village used to represent an important relay point for pilgrims traveling on the Via Francigena. The patrician families who controlled the town built around 72 high towers as symbols of their wealth and power. Today only 14 towers are still there to evoke the grandeur in feudal times.


The center of San Gimignano is really tiny: you can cross from one Town Door to the opposite one in less than 10 minutes!
